The Injector Seat’s Hidden Advantages
Controlling the injector seat means controlling the fight. As the driver, you dictate engagement range, angles, and escape routes. Activating turbo boost at the right moment lets you:
- Ram through enemy roadblocks or break their positioning
- Reposition during firefights to force opponents into crossfire
- Escape collapsing circles when sprinting would get you killed
Pro Insight: Most players waste boosts for pure speed. Top-ranked players use short bursts to dodge sniper shots or slide behind cover.
Tactical Positioning for All Seats
Vehicle effectiveness depends on assigning roles based on seats:
Passenger Seats: Overwatch & Flanking
Passengers should focus on:
- Scanning rooftops and windows for campers
- Pre-firing corners when approaching hot zones
- Deploying lethals (C4 works best for quick exits)
Critical Mistake: Passengers leaning out too early alert enemies. Wait until 20 meters from targets.
Rear Gunner: Suppression & Intel
The rear seat excels at:
- Covering retreats with sustained fire
- Spotting pursuing squads
- Destroying enemy vehicles with mounted LMGs

Advanced Combat Techniques
The "Care Package Bait" Maneuver
- Park your vehicle near a dropped package
- Have rear gunner watch the approach path
- Driver stays in injector seat for instant escape
- Eliminate looters as they rush the crate

Turbo Jukes for Close-Quarters
When ambushed:
- Tap boost to swerve into nearby buildings
- Use short boosts to circle-strafe while teammates fire
- Abandon vehicle only if it’s critically damaged
